Biodegradable plastic mulch only works well when the material matches the crop, the season, and the machine setting. A film that smashs down neatly in the soil can still cause trouble if the gauge is also light, the roll tension is uneven, or the sheet tears amid laying. In field use, superb cover relies on predictable stretch, enough strength for handling, and a clean seal where overlaps matter. If the specification is off, the result is bare patches, weed pressure, and additional labour later on. A sensible selection reduces handling damage and gives a more proper stop at planting time.

Starch bags only work well when the film is specified for the proper waste stream, not only for a compostable label. A liner for kitchen caddies has to cope with wet scraps, small sharp bones, and a fair amount of rough handling before it ever reaches assortment. If the gauge is also light, punctures beginning early; if the seal line is weak, the bag splits amid secondary packing or when a sack drops off a trolley. Bio-based film also behaves differently from normal polythene suppliers, so humidity, storage time and machine settings can change how it runs. The practical reply is careful control on film consistency, packing method and stock rotation, otherwise the bin liner becomes a handling problem rather than a packaging one.

Bioplastics manufactured from polylactides can see very close to transparent polystyrene, with superb gloss and clarity that suits display packs and other visible items. The trouble is that the material is naturally stiff and brittle, so it can crack or split if the design asks also much of it. That means the resin selection, blend and plasticiser level matter as much as the appearance, because a tidy-looking pack is no use if it fails in handling or on the line. Existing normal equipment can normally process it, which assists with conversion costs and changeover planning. A decent specification balances appearance with enough toughness for proper shop-floor use.

Environmental bags perform optimal when the chosen material matches the job they are meant to transport out. Cotton, jute and canvas can all work for reuse and display, yet each one behaves differently once it is stitched, printed and carried home. A lighter material reduces material use and often suits simple promotional runs, while a heavier cloth gives better abrasion resistance, firmer handles and a more big feel in the hand. That balance matters because a bag that sees superb on a shelf nevertheless wears out fast creates handling complaints and wasted stock.

Eco-friendly bags only work when the material selection matches the proper handling conditions. A thinner gauge may save resin, nevertheless it can split at the seam, scuff in transit, or fail when a packed consignment is lifted off a select face and moved again. That is why superb specifications see at puncture resistance, handle design, heat-seal quality, and whether the bag retains its shape below load rather than only its headline recycled content. Mono-material polythene suppliers is often easier to sort and reprocess than mixed structures, provided the conversion is controlled and the film runs with proper tension. A bag that survives the full chain does less hurt than one that sees greener and ends up in waste.

Biodegradable bags for bio-buckets work properly only when the film is matched to the mess it has to grasp. Wet food waste is awkward because it transports, settles, and presses against the seal line, so a thin gauge may split after a sharp peel or a heavy bone catches the rim amid emptying. A heavier film can survive better, nevertheless it also takes up more room, adds dead weight to each consignment, and cuts loading efficiency in the warehouse. The better selection balances strength, opening behaviour on the select-face, and controlled breakdown after disposal, so the liner does its job without creating handling problems elsewhere.
